The Vatan Mosque in Bielefeld

The Vatan Mosque ( Turkish Vatan Camii ; German  Heimat mosque ) is a mosque in the Brackwede district of Bielefeld, completed in 2004 and maintained by the umbrella organization DİTİB .

Construction of the Islamic house of God began in 1999, ten years after the congregation was founded. The building was completed in 2004 after a five-year construction period. The construction of a minaret , financed with donations, was completed in 2012.

The congregation has 400 members, including 50 women.
